How do you know if your wheels need alignment?

  • Typical signs include uneven or rapid tire wear, vehicle pulling to one side, off-center steering wheel, and unusual vibration at speed.
  • Loss of crisp steering feel or decreased cornering precision are especially noticeable in high-performance cars like the 2010 Lamborghini Murcielago.

Why is an alignment important for a 2010 Lamborghini Murcielago and what are the benefits?

  • Proper alignment preserves handling dynamics, steering accuracy, and high-speed stability that an exotic car requires.
  • It prevents uneven tire wear, extending tire life and reducing replacement frequency—an immediate and long-term cost benefit.

What is included in a 2010 Lamborghini Murcielago alignment service?

  • Comprehensive vehicle inspection, computerized four-wheel alignment to OEM specifications, and steering and suspension component checks.
  • Toe, camber and caster adjustments as required, plus verification of tire condition and pressure before and after service.
